Business Services >> Consulting >> VPN Reviews Online
VPN Reviews Online
Karl Schnieder
27 Angel Place Suite 888,NSW,
2000,Australia
Cyber Security Consultants
Business Services >> Consulting >> VPN Reviews Online
Karl Schnieder
27 Angel Place Suite 888,NSW,
2000,Australia
Cyber Security Consultants